Chris Patuzzo's pangram-machine ported to Go.
Results of running it on MacBook Air M3 2024:
# make build
GOEXPERIMENT=simd go build -o pangram .
# file pangram
pangram: Mach-O 64-bit executable arm64
# ./pangram
Enter initial text: This autogram contains and
Initial constants: [5 1 2 2 8 2 2 2 4 1 1 1 2 10 12 1 1 2 7 7 2 2 4 1 1 1]
Running Pangram Machine Mark II...
EUREKA! [5 1 2 2 31 5 5 8 12 1 1 2 2 18 16 1 1 6 27 21 3 7 8 3 4 1]
This autogram contains and
five a's, one b, two c's, two d's, thirty-one e's, five f's, five g's, eight h's, twelve i's, one j, one k, two l's, two m's, eighteen n's, sixteen o's, one p, one q, six r's, twenty-seven s's, twenty-one t's, three u's, seven v's, eight w's, three x's, four y's, one z.
EUREKA! [5 1 2 2 26 6 2 4 13 1 1 1 2 21 16 1 1 5 27 20 3 6 9 5 5 1]
This autogram contains and
five a's, one b, two c's, two d's, twenty-six e's, six f's, two g's, four h's, thirteen i's, one j, one k, one l, two m's, twenty-one n's, sixteen o's, one p, one q, five r's, twenty-seven s's, twenty t's, three u's, six v's, nine w's, five x's, five y's, one z.
Finished 6273179136 iterations in 2.61 seconds which is equivalent to 2403.4 MHz.
